1multiple choice
1 marks

Why do Anu and her sister help Grandma on the terrace?

Show answer

To chase the birds away from the papads

Step 1: The story says birds try to eat the papads that Grandma dries on the terrace. Step 2: Anu and her sister help Grandma by chasing the birds away. Step 3: Watering the plants is done to help Grandpa, not Grandma. Step 4: Watching stars and sleeping are things they enjoy but are not ways they help Grandma. Step 5: So the correct answer is chasing birds away from the papads.

2multiple choice
1 marks

What do Anu and her sister love to watch when they sleep on the terrace at night?

Show answer

The stars

Step 1: The story says, 'We love to watch the stars at night.' Step 2: This happens when they sleep on the terrace. Step 3: Birds are seen during the day near the papads, not at night. Step 4: Plants are watered in the morning. Step 5: The story specifically mentions 'stars', not just the moon. So the correct answer is the stars.

3multiple choice
1 marks

Which word from the chapter means 'to run after something to make it go away'?

Show answer

Chase

Step 1: In the story, Anu and her sister 'chase the birds away.' Step 2: To chase means to run after someone or something to make it leave. Step 3: 'Spend' means to use time doing something. Step 4: 'Bright' means full of light. Step 5: 'Beautiful' means very pretty. So the word that means 'run after to make go away' is chase.

4multiple choice
1 marks

Which of these is a naming word (noun)?

Show answer

Garden

Step 1: A noun is a naming word — it names a person, place, animal, or thing. Step 2: 'Garden' is a place, so it is a noun. Step 3: 'Run' is an action word (verb), not a naming word. Step 4: 'Big' is a describing word (adjective), not a naming word. Step 5: 'Quickly' is a manner word (adverb). So the noun here is 'garden'.
